*** CHEMICAL IDENTIFICATION ***
RTECS NUMBER : LM6475000
CHEMICAL NAME : Fluorine
CAS REGISTRY NUMBER : 7782-41-4
LAST UPDATED : 199712
DATA ITEMS CITED : 46
MOLECULAR FORMULA : F2
MOLECULAR WEIGHT : 38.00
WISWESSER LINE NOTATION : E2
COMPOUND DESCRIPTOR : Primary Irritant

** ACUTE TOXICITY DATA **
TYPE OF TEST : LC50 - Lethal concentration, 50 percent kill
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E : Inhalation
SPECIES OBSERVED : Rodent - rat
DOSE/DURATION : 185 ppm/1H
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Sense Organs and Special Senses (Eye) - conjunctive irritation
Lungs, Thorax, or Respiration - dyspnea
Nutritional and Gross Metabolic - weight loss or decreased weight gain
REFERENCE :
AIHAAP American Industrial Hygiene Association Journal. (AIHA, 475 Wolf
Ledges Pkwy., Akron, OH 44311) V.19- 1958- Volume(issue)/page/year:
29,10,1968

*** U.S. STANDARDS AND REGULATIONS ***
MSHA STANDARD-air:TWA 1 ppm (2 mg/m3)
DTLVS* The Threshold Limit Values (TLVs) and Biological Exposure Indices
(BEIs) booklet issues by American Conference of Governmental Industrial
Hygienists (ACGIH), Cincinnati, OH, 1996 Volume(issue)/page/year:
3,117,1971
OSHA PEL (Gen Indu):8H TWA 0.1 ppm (0.2 mg/m3)
CFRGBR Code of Federal Regulations. (U.S. Government Printing Office, Supt.
of Documents, Washington, DC 20402) Volume(issue)/page/year:
29,1910.1000,1994

*** OCCUPATIONAL EXPOSURE LIMITS ***
OEL-ARAB Republic of Egypt:TWA 0.1 ppm (0.2 mg/m3) JAN 1993
OEL-AUSTRALIA:TWA 1 ppm (2 mg/m3);STEL 2 ppm (4 mg/m3) JAN 1993
OEL-BELGIUM:TWA 1 ppm (1.6 mg/m3);STEL 2 ppm (3.1 mg/m3) JAN 1993
OEL-DENMARK:TWA 0.1 ppm (0.2 mg/m3) JAN 1993
OEL-FINLAND:STEL 0.1 ppm (0.26 mg/m3) JAN 1993
OEL-FRANCE:STEL 1 ppm (2 mg/m3) JAN 1993
OEL-GERMANY:TWA 0.1 ppm (0.2 mg/m3) JAN 1993
OEL-HUNGARY:TWA 0.2 mg/m3;STEL 0.4 mg/m3 JAN 1993
OEL-THE NETHERLANDS:TWA 1 ppm (2 mg/m3) JAN 1993
OEL-THE PHILIPPINES:TWA 0.1 ppm (0.2 mg/m3) JAN 1993
OEL-POLAND:TWA 0.05 mg/m3 JAN 1993
OEL-SWEDEN:TWA 0.1 ppm (0.2 mg/m3);STEL 0.3 ppm (0.5 mg/m3) JAN 1993
OEL-SWITZERLAND:TWA 0.1 ppm (0.15 mg/m3);STEL 0.2 ppm JAN 1993
OEL-THAILAND:TWA 0.1 ppm (0.2 mg/m3) JAN 1993
OEL-TURKEY:TWA 0.1 ppm (0.2 mg/m3) JAN 1993
OEL-UNITED KINGDOM:TWA 1 ppm (2 mg/m3);STEL 2 ppm (4 mg/m3) JAN 1993
